Understanding Workers' Comp Claims in New York
In New York, workers’ compensation claims are a crucial process for employees who have sustained injuries or acquired illnesses related to their work. When an employee experiences a work-related accident, understanding the procedures for filing a claim is essential. The first step is to notify the employer immediately about the injury and seek medical attention. The employer is responsible for reporting the incident to the New York State Workers’ Compensation Board (WCB).

Step-by-Step Guide: Filing Your Claim Effectively
Filing a Workers Comp Claim in Albany can seem daunting, but with a clear step-by-step approach, you can navigate this process effectively. Here’s a comprehensive guide designed to help residents of Albany, NY, understand and file their claims efficiently.
First, what is the process for filing a worker’s comp claim? In New York, if you sustain an injury or develop an illness related to your job, you have the right to file a claim with the Workers’ Compensation Board. Start by notifying your employer about the incident promptly. They are required to report the injury and provide forms for you to fill out. Next, gather essential documents like medical records from list of approved doctors for workers comp in your area and any evidence related to your workplace injury. You can then file a claim online or through a paper application.
